Delete Auto Save Files doesn't work right for ange-ftp files.
Both problems are fairly simple to recreate. #2 causes me hardship.
(1)
After opening a remote file using ange-ftp make a change and wait for
an auto-save to take place. Then kill the buffer without saving. The
documentation says the auto-save file will NOT be deleted but it IS.
I'm not bothered by this but I noticed it and so I'm reporting it.
(2)
After opening a remote file using ange-ftp make a change and wait for
an auto-save to take place. Then kill Emacs. When it asks to save
the buffer first, answer No. As documented, the auto-save file is NOT
deleted. So far so good.
Now restart Emacs and open the same file. Note the warning about
auto-save data. Again, good. Ignore it, make a change and wait for
the file to auto-save. Now save your change and close the file.
The auto-save file is NOT deleted and never will be hereafter.
The problem this causes is, because our host is dumb and can't respond
to MDTM, every time the file is open a warning occurs
your_file.src has auto save data; consider M-x recover-this-file
